![]() ![]() Wanting a dark trim against a light exterior paint color? Black Fox is the shade for you. ![]() For a lighter exterior trim, many of our clients choose Pure White, Repose Gray, Gauntlet Gray, or Elephant Ear. Although, our exterior trim paint colors differ slightly. As for darker interior trims our top paint color selections are Repose Gray and Dorian Gray. Our most popular paint colors for a light interior trim are none other than Pure White, Alabaster, and Origami. Making your trim contrast the primary paint color of that space will draw more attention to the detailing of your home. Popular Interior and Exterior Trim Colors Selecting a paint color with more beige will give you a warmer look in your home, while paint colors with more gray will give off cooler tones. These most popular shades include Drift of Mist for a typical beige, Agreeable Gray for a beige with a hint of gray, Repose Gray for gray with a hint of beige, or Ellie Gray for a typical gray. Our clients also love to use a beige or gray tone for their walls. Open up your space by using one of our top shades of white: Pure White for a subtle white, Origami for a slightly darker white, or Alabaster for a warmer white. Depending on what kind of look you want to execute will determine which route you should go. Choosing a lighter paint color does open up your space more than darker shades would, but choosing a darker shade will make more of a statement in the room. Working with kids was very fun and rewarding. ![]() The training fully prepares you for working with the students but it is very draining at points. It is paid training for about 9 hours a day with two 15 minute breaks and an hour lunch. The hardest part about working as a clinician was the initial 2 week training period. This can feel a bit intimidating your first few weeks but by the month marker, I felt like I had time to spare while working with the kids. Each kid has a personalized schedule that you are supposed to follow while you work with them and you are also expected to keep notes of your session with the kid. There are summer hiring periods where they take seasonal employees but are happy to keep anyone who is interested in staying. Occasionally you will have to alert them to you not having your break properly scheduled, but they will immediately work to get your break set up. Management does there best to work with your schedule and adjust to your needs. It's up to you to make the lessons fun and interactive with the kids. Each hour you work with a different kid to perform specific tasks to help improve the child's reading, writing, communication, comprehension, or math skills. Working as a clinician isn't the most challenging job as long as you can stand repetitive work and are capable of multi-tasking.
